What to Expect in San Diego
Climate & Timing
Year-round mild — 70°F average; May–October best for outdoor events; avoid June Gloom (cloudy mornings in May–June).
Cost Range
San Diego county park shelters start around $200–$400/day; resort group packages run $1,500–$8,000+ depending on amenities.
Insider Tip
Mission Bay Park has multiple large group picnic areas bookable through the City of San Diego — waterfront settings, grills, and shade structures at a fraction of private venue prices.
